Transaction 021684c4dff99b109fc22e2ec06a2ad875970289298b2da9fd7b62ea7ebfb1fb

2 Input
2 Outputs
  • 021684c4dff99b109fc22e2ec06a2ad875970289298b2da9fd7b62ea7ebfb1fb:0
  • value  8477980
    address  18Qe6qaqZGh28Dwikc3Xzwsz2Ke5gSq1c3
  • 021684c4dff99b109fc22e2ec06a2ad875970289298b2da9fd7b62ea7ebfb1fb:1
  • value  676
    address  33GwwWvvbTSLSYRYYtnnAzS9v46YSwpyxN